Originally Posted by towelie
lol i feel ur pain i hate the bugs here i always tape up mine when i go on trips. and u think u had it badwith the pointing lol i use neon green tape now thats an attention graber
I was going to use the green stuff but the blue has a longer mounting time. I dont really want the tape to fall apart or leave glue down after I pull it off.
The blue goes with my rims too.

same question, would the glue stick on bumper after removal?
As said the glue doesn't leave residue. It CAN though. I waxed my Fit a few days before and I made sure it was really clean before taping it up. Ive tested it a few times. Nothing was left. It comes off clean and all in one piece. Its going to be a big face mask when I pull it off.
Black heads and all.

The blue tape can be left on a surface for up to 20days I believe? People keep saying the sun will bake it on but I havent had a problem yet. I check the direct sunned areas often.
